Statute of Limitations

A lawsuit against negligent asbestos producers must be filed within a specific time period, also known as the statute of limitations. As soon as a victim or family member discovers they suffer from an asbestos-related disease the clock starts ticking.

A successful asbestos lawsuit can pay a victim or their loved ones for their losses, which include medical bills, home health care costs, lost wages, lost quality of life, and funeral and burial expenses. Mesothelioma patients may also be eligible for compensation for mental suffering and pain as well as loss of consortium.

In certain states the statute of limitations begins in the moment a person experiences symptoms of an asbestos-related illness like mesothelioma, asbestosis, or lung cancer. However, mesothelioma takes decades to manifest, which means that a lot of asbestos victims don't realize they have mesothelioma symptoms until the statute of limitations is over. Therefore, it is crucial to consult an asbestos lawyer as soon as you can.

Asbestos litigation can be a complex area and a variety of factors could influence the statutes of limitations. The location of asbestos exposure or the employer can determine the state statute of limitations that applies to a claim. Additionally, those who have been diagnosed with more than one asbestos-related illness could be subject to different statutes of limitations.

It is crucial to consult an asbestos lawyer to ensure you do not be late to file a lawsuit. An experienced lawyer will assist you in determining which legal options are best for your particular situation, and they will work diligently to negotiate a fair settlement. If no agreement can be reached, the lawyer will be ready to bring your case to court.

Asbestos victims may also want to look into making a claim to recover compensation with an asbestos trust fund. These funds are established by companies that once produced asbestos-based products to pay for victims’ medical expenses, compensation and other damages. Your asbestos lawyer will be able determine if your claim can be submitted to an asbestos trust fund and help you through the process.

Asbestos Litigation in New York

New York is one of the most important states in asbestos litigation. The state is third nationally for the number of asbestos cases filed and second for mesothelioma-specific claims. Asbestos-related ailments can develop years after exposure and could cause catastrophic complications, such as mesothelioma, lung cancer, and asbestosis.

Asbestos victims in New York need an experienced attorney to help file a claim, get the right medical treatment and fight for compensation. A lawyer can offer emotional support to get you through this difficult moment.

Asbestos lawsuits are different from the typical personal injury case. These cases can be complex and require specialized knowledge in asbestos laws regulations, procedures, and laws. Plaintiffs often have serious illnesses like mesothelioma or other asbestos-related illnesses, which require them to file their claims as quickly as possible.

Defense lawyers who are defendants in New York often face difficulty defending summary judgment motions against mesothelioma claims. Prior to the recent rulings in Nemeth, Parker and Juni, some defendants failed to win these motions because they relied solely on attacking the testimony of experts by plaintiffs as not sufficient to establish a causal connection.

These recent rulings provide New York asbestos defense attorneys an opportunity to improve their chances. In three separate cases the Appellate Division, First Department reversed and dismissed summary judgment denials made against tile makers for their inability to provide counter-expert testimony that included quantifications of levels of friable asbestos fibers present in their products.

The cases were decided in NYCAL where Justice Sherry Klein Heitler presided. How to File a Claim

A successful asbestos law claim may compensate victims for medical expenses, lost income and suffering. It may also cover funeral expenses and other financial losses.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ims and their families make an asbestos lawsuit, or seek compensation through other legal avenues, including trust funds or veterans benefits from the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A).

It is essential to have a complete history of asbestos exposure as well as your diagnosis to be eligible for a settlement. This includes medical records, employment records, and witness statements. Mesothelioma attorneys work with specialists who review these records and ensure they are as solid as they can be to support the case.

A skilled asbestos lawyer will begin the process of bringing a lawsuit by drafting a document referred to as a complaint. The document, or pleading, lists the legal basis for the lawsuit and names the asbestos companies as defendants. This document also contains a list of the losses and injuries you suffered.

In many states, there is a statute that limits the time it takes to file lawsuits. Your lawyer will determine the deadlines in your state and make sure you don't miss any important dates. They will also talk about the options you have for compensation, including workers' compensation benefits and VA benefits.

Once the pleading is filed, your lawyer will conduct additional investigation to strengthen your case and gather evidence. This could include speaking with your coworkers, looking over your employment history and looking for asbestos-related companies that may be responsible for your exposure.

Additionally, your lawyer can help you file a claim with asbestos trust funds established by asbestos companies that have gone bankrupt. These funds can help you recover compensation without going to trial.
